Thursday's football practice at LaVell Edwards Stadium open to the public
PROVO, Utah - BYU will complete its first week of fall camp practices on Thursday with a practice session and scrimmage open to the public. Fans will have an opportunity to get a look at the squad during the 10 a.m. session at LaVell Edwards Stadium.
Please note that fans planning to attend will need to park in the lot west of the stadium and enter the stadium through the west gates. Only the west stands will be available for seating with the north, east and south stands needing to remain clear for construction purposes due to the new scoreboards.
